LAKKI MARWAT, Aug 10: The senior vice-president of the Pakistan Muslim League, Dr Pir Mohammad Khalid Raza Zakori, has said the local government system has proved its creditability by enabling people to find ways to solve their longstanding problems at the grassroots level.

Speaking at a public gathering at Tajazai here on Sunday, Pir Zakori called upon the masses to elect only honest and pious as well as progressive and enlightened representatives in the upcoming local body’ polls.

He said that only the representatives within the people and having strong roots within the lower classes could bring about a change by removing the backwardness of Marwat area.

He said that the people had become fed up of the efforts being carried out in the political arena for the last 58 years as all such third-rate efforts could not prove helpful in redressing the masses’ problems.
